Abstract(in English) There are correlation between image quality and a gazing area. There are characteristic gaze areas based on contents in picture. We suppose that analytical method based on interest about the characteristic gaze area that exists in still picture. It is supposed that the interest of a gaze area is increased. The gaze area is important for composing the image. Human is increasing the visual interest at discontinuous area. We analyze a gaze area based on process of view construction. The component of image is made by contrast and layout. It is supposed that analyze the visual interest flow using the component of image. In this paper, brightness gradient vector field is formed from brightness distribution of still picture. And, we propose that analysis of continuity based on image structure.
